NVMs offer advantages such as increased memory density, lower power consumption, non-volatility, and compute-inmemory capabilities. The paper focuses on integrating NVMs into embedded systems, particularly in intermittent computing, where systems operate during periods of available energy. NVM technologies bring persistence closer to the CPU core, enabling efficient designs for energy-constrained scenarios. Next, computation in resistive NVMs is explored, highlighting its potential for accelerating machine learning algorithms. However, challenges related to reliability and device non-idealities need to be addressed. The paper also discusses memory-centric machine learning, leveraging NVMs to overcome the memory wall challenge. By optimizing memory layouts and utilizing probabilistic decision tree execution and neural network sparsity, NVM-based systems can improve cache behavior and reduce unnecessary computations.
